Music for August 14th at the James Bay Community Market
9:30 am -11:00 am – This Saturday’s music starts with the toe-tapping tunes from Scott MacDougall.
11:15 am – 12:45 pm – Beautiful Luck is Sue Black (guitar, vocal) and Carl Lefebvre (ukulele, vocal). We cover country, roots, blues, pop and rock songs and have several originals too.
1:00 pm – 2:30 pm – Lonnie Glass is a modern day Troubadour. His quirky guitar style and gravelly voice are his trademark.
